Panic Attacks & Panic Disorder

Panic attacks can appear suddenly and may include intense fear, rapid heartbeat, shortness of breath, dizziness, or feelings of losing control. These episodes can be frightening and disruptive. With proper treatment and coping strategies, individuals can learn to manage panic symptoms and regain confidence in daily life.

ADHD (Attention-Deficit / Hyperactivity Disorder)

ADHD can affect focus, organization, impulse control, and daily functioning in both children and adults. Individuals may struggle with attention, time management, or completing tasks. Through evaluation, counseling, and when appropriate, medication management, our providers help individuals develop strategies to improve focus and productivity.

Sleep & Emotional Wellness

Sleep difficulties are often closely connected with mental health. Challenges such as insomnia, racing thoughts at night, or disrupted sleep patterns can affect mood, concentration, and daily functioning. We work with individuals to address underlying causes and develop healthier sleep habits that support overall well-being.
